Cracks

Upvc windows are designed to last and are energy efficient however, they can get damaged. If you notice a crack in your window, you must to repair it as quickly as you can. If you don't fix the crack, it could grow and cause more damage to your home. A uPVC specialist can fix the window and stop further damage.

Your uPVC windows are susceptible to cracking due to various reasons. Temperature fluctuations are the most common cause. The sudden increase or drop in temperature could cause cracks to develop. This is particularly true if the glass is located in an area with a lot of sun exposure.

Another reason for cracks is the damage to the uPVC window frame. It can be caused by hitting the window by a large object or by leaning the ladder against it. The force that results could cause the frame to crack or even break.

Fortunately, uPVC window cracks can be repaired relatively easily. The first step is cleaning the crack using detergent and water. Then, you need to fill the crack with a patch of acrylic compound. Apply the compound for two minutes after mixing it and make sure it gets absorbed into the crack. The patch must be sanded until it smooth.

If you hear a squeak from your uPVC handle, it is likely due to the spindle that operates the internal locking system inside the handle. It is possible to fix this issue by using a lubricant that is safe for plastics like WD-40 or 3-in-1 oils. Also, keep the handle and lock clean to prevent dust from accumulating.

Scratches

While UPVC is a long lasting, versatile material it is still susceptible to being damaged by mechanical means such as scratches and pitting. Fortunately, there are many things you can do to repair this type of damage yourself. It is important to first examine the area of scratched and assess the severity. If the scratch is deep enough to feel it with your fingernail then it will likely need to be buffed with a finer and more intense sandpaper to remove it entirely. If the scratch is small and not deep enough, a quick buff will solve the issue.

Clean the glass thoroughly with a glass cleaner before you try any of these DIY methods. Dry it completely. This will remove any dirt or debris which could aggravate the scratches and make them more noticeable. Then, you can employ a soft, lint-free fabric to clean the surface of the glass that has been damaged. The best cloths for this job are microfibres. They are resistant to scratching and can stand up to water.

If your uPVC windows are scratched on the surface If you notice scratches, you can try to buff them out using the materials you have in your home. This can be done using regular white toothpaste, particularly when it contains baking powder. Apply a small amount of toothpaste to a soft clean, dry cloth that is free of lint and gently rub the scratched area in circular motions. After approximately 30 seconds, check the result and repeat as needed until the scratches are invisible.

You can also use a polish that is specifically designed for plastic surfaces, like brass cleaner or T-Cut to remove scratches from your uPVC windows. Apply the polish according to the instructions and avoid over-application.
